Tyler Perry will be in a movie that’s not his own for the first time ever…. apparently someone named J.J. Abrams is a fan of his work or maybe it’s Tyler Perry who’s secretly been a Trekkie all his life? Who knows? But according to UGO, Tyler will be in the new STAR TREK Movie about the crews of Starship Enterprise when they were young.

The article goes on explaining that they have filmed Tyler Perry’s scene a while back. Apparently the scene involves a courtroom/assembly where the young Captain Kirk is facing expulsion from Starfleet Academy for “cheating” on one of his critical tests. Tyler Perry plays the head of the academy overseeing the assembly.

BTW, STAR TREK first teaser will be shown in front of the movie Cloverfield on January 18th.
According to UGO, Cloverfield director Matt Reeves had seen the teaser trailer was very amazed, he said:..

“That’s what excited me about seeing the trailer, was that I thought ‘Well, this does look completely different and new,’” he marveled. “But while having all the stuff that will make fans of ‘Star Trek’ still feel fulfilled.”
